Remember that UCAC4 is a hugh uncompressed file. Guide locks up if you overload the
data. click on the UCAC4 button in the <Toggle User dataset> Check <Auto>, set
Limiting mag to 15, Enter in <show AT> 0 to 1. That is unless you have a screaming
fast puter:-)
Then adjust the numbers to fit your need

I believe you are loading a field to max mag out to 180 degrees.
